🐾 Meet Scout: Your Future Best Friend! 🐾
Looking for a loyal companion who’s full of joy and love? Meet Scout, a happy-go-lucky pup who's ready to bring endless smiles to your life! Scout is a delightful mix of Labrador, hound, and American Bulldog, making him one unique and special dog.
✨ About Scout:
- Personality: Goofy, loving, and 100% eager to please! He is the quintessential lap dog… despite his 65 lbs
- Training: Likely housebroken and already knows how to "sit" and "come here.”He’s eager to learn more and is a quick study
- Compatibility: Friendly with other dogs and curious about cats without chasing or being aggressive. Not food aggressive but probably shouldn’t be asked to share treats.
- Home Environment: He thrives in a semi-active home, he likes about 16-20 min of “fast play” (chasing a ball), then he’s all set for the day and wants to cuddle up with his humans and soak up all the belly rubs!
Scout is looking for a forever home where he can snuggle and share his love.

Adoption Option Dog Rescue Inc. is a nonprofit, foster-based animal rescue organization striving to decrease the number of dogs, cats, puppies and kittens in shelters. We pull unwanted dogs and cats, including pregnant and nursing mothers and their litters, from owners, pounds, animal shelters and other rescue groups and provide them with all needed medical care in loving, family-centered, foster environments before searching for adoptive families and forever homes. Adoption Option also rehabilitates and trains dogs who were abused and neglected. We seek to involve community members in rescue efforts through volunteer opportunities while educating citizens and adopters about how to best care for their pets.
